SRDF functionality Network layer

Hey I was wondering if someone could help me know what network layer SRDF function of a VMAX/PowerMax array work on!

I think it works on layer 3, (SRDF over IP) but I'm not sure and I couldn't find any documentation.

Page 16. "On each Linux system that is to host a vWitness instance, ensure that TCP port 10123 is open. If the default port of 10123 is not
suitable, an alternate port may be used. See Alternate Port Configuration for more information."
